Georgetown Real Estate

The median home value in Georgetown, CA is $341,850. This is lower than the county median home value of $468,300. The national median home value is $219,700. The average price of homes sold in Georgetown, CA is $341,850. Approximately 70.59% of Georgetown homes are owned, compared to 11.6% rented, while 17.81% are vacant. Georgetown real estate listings include condos, townhomes, and single family homes for sale. Commercial properties are also available. Georgetown, California has a population of 2,393. Georgetown is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 36.19%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 30.63%.

The median household income in Georgetown, California is $49,083. The median household income for the surrounding county is $74,885 compared to the national median of $57,652. The median age of people living in Georgetown is 39.3 years.

Georgetown Weather

The average high temperature in July is 90.4 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 35.8 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 49.8 inches per year, with 6.5 inches of snow per year.
